Kenyon cell degree distributions in larval D. melanogaster.
(a) Distribution of number of postsynaptic partners for larval KCs. Shaded histograms: empirical distribution. Solid lines: the marginal simplex area distribution at the maximum likelihood value of α, after integrating out the number of synapses against its empirical distribution. Dotted lines: the maximum likelihood binomial distribution. (b) Lower bound for the log evidence ratio (log odds) for the fixed net weight and binomial wiring models. Positive numbers favor the fixed weight model. Evidences computed by a Laplace approximation of the marginalization over the parameters. (c) Lower bound for the log odds for the fixed net weight and bounded net weight models; positive numbers favor the fixed weight model. (d) Log likelihood of the fixed net weight model (
) as a function of the scaling between synapse counts and net synaptic weights, α. (e-h) Same as (a-d) but for inputs to larval KCs.
